Mastermind Behind Subic Murder Captured in Malaysia!

Overview

In a significant breakthrough in the widely publicized “Brains in Subic” murder investigation, authorities have detained a primary suspect in Malaysia. This pivotal moment follows extensive searches and collaboration between law enforcement agencies from both the Philippines and Malaysia. The individual, believed to be connected to the enigmatic murder of a notable figure in the Subic Bay region, was identified through meticulous intelligence operations. As legal actions commence, this arrest not only illuminates the intricacies of international crime but also highlights ongoing governmental efforts to deliver justice for victims and their families. This article explores the circumstances surrounding this arrest and its ramifications for the continuing inquiry.

Transnational Manhunt Details Unveiled

The successful apprehension of a key suspect linked to the Subic murder case exemplifies effective collaboration among global law enforcement entities. Following an exhaustive investigation spanning several months across multiple nations, authorities captured this alleged mastermind in Malaysia using advanced tracking methods combined with intelligence sharing efforts that revealed his network’s whereabouts directly leading them to him. This joint operation involved agencies from both countries alongside Interpol, emphasizing how crucial cross-border cooperation is when confronting transnational criminal activities.

Diligent investigators found that this suspect had been evading capture by frequently changing identities and locations; thus various strategies were essential during his manhunt:

  • Cohesion Among Agencies: Ongoing communication among international police forces enabled rapid responses during critical moments.
  • Technological Utilization: The applicationof surveillance footageand social media monitoring proved instrumentalin confirminghis location .
  • Informant Networks: Local sources provided invaluable tips leadingto thesuspect’s eventualcapture.
